[linux-dvb] tda1004x update

[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]

 



Hi, Michael

Michael Krufky wrote:
> Hartmut Hackmann wrote:
> 
>> I just committed an update of the tda1004x dvb-t driver to the dvb-kernel
>> CVS. It only affects the tda10046 (hopefully):
>>
>> - fixed oddities at firmware download from eeprom.
>> - more tolerant vs crystal frequency offset. It should now work with up
>>   to -/+100ppm deviation. This can be the cause why some boards like
>>   the Lifeview just didn't work for some users.
>> - lower sampling clock to 48Mhz for low IF and 53MHz for 36MHz. Together
>>   with some other minor changes, this increases the sensitivity a bit.
>> - doesn't touch the GPIOs any longer. This needs to be handled by the
>>   board layer.
>>
>> The latter change might cause incompatibilities. However, it is necessary
>> since the pins are used very differently. I could not find problems with
>> boards i have access to. 
> 
> 
> Hartmut-
> 
> What is the status of the testings with this patch?  Your announcement 
> mentions some possible incompatabilities...
> 
> Mauro has already send your v4l patches to -mm... Do they depend on this 
> one?
> 
> -Michael Krufky
> 
Hi, Michael

I haven't heard anything but few reports that it gave the slight performance
improvement i expected.
I tested with 4 different cards: Lifeview, Philips Tiger and Europa and the
Medion. The Philips cards are at least compatible with the Compro and the ASUS.
I can get hands on one other important card in short term.
So there is quite some test coverage.
The GPIO thing can cause trouble with modern hybrid cards like the ASUS which
need proper handling of the GPIOs.

Hermann, can you roll back the tda1004x driver to see whether the old version
works with your card?

This went a bit fast. I didn't expect that Mauro would update the patches
again...

Hartmut


[Index of Archives]     [Linux Media]     [Video 4 Linux]     [Asterisk]     [Samba]     [Xorg]     [Xfree86]     [Linux USB]

  Powered by Linux